Lathe Machine Rpm Formula. Rpm = (cuttingspeed x 4) / diameter. Rpm stands for revolutions per minute. The formula for determining the rpm on a metal lathe is relatively simple: We first must find what the recommended cutting speed is. The following are the lathe machine formula commonly used to calculate in turning operations: Spindle speed settings on the lathe are done in rpms. To calculate the proper rpm for the tool and the workpiece, we must use the following. The following equation is used to calculate spindle speed: Rpm = sfm ÷ diameter × 3.82, where diameter is the cutting tool.
